No indication of spaces, hidded at the end of the line
Last modified: 2013-08-07 14:41:36 UTC
Spaces at the end of the line are hidded and there is no indication they exist. This may lead to confusing situations, especially for users which use more than one space e.g. for tabulation. Example of such situation: 1) Create new text document 2) Change settings to see invisible symbols 3) Type symbol 's' 4) Go to beginning of the line. Press and keep <space> button to add spaces before the symbol 's' until the line is be wrapped and a little more. What happens: Suddenly all the spaces disappear and position of symbol 's' do not change if I keep pressing <space> button. What should happen: There can be a few options to the correct behavior but I should see some feedback. The added spaces should not be lost for the user.
